ToggleOverview Of iPhone Battery Life
iPhone battery life varies based on usage and settings. Factors such as screen brightness, app activity, and location services significantly impact performance. High screen brightness consumes more energy, especially during prolonged use. Background applications consume power even when inactive, leading to unexpected drains.
Location services, which track device positioning, can deplete battery life quickly when used frequently. Notifications from various apps also require energy, as the device needs to maintain connections for updates. Streaming videos or music uses considerable battery, as data transfer demands constant power.
Specific features contribute to battery drainage further, like push email settings and Bluetooth. Users must stay aware of how these settings affect overall battery life. Keeping apps updated can mitigate battery issues, as developers often optimize performance in newer versions.
Continuous network searching, particularly in areas low in signal strength, leads to higher battery consumption. Poor connectivity prompts the device to exhaust power looking for a stronger signal. Disabling unused features enhances battery efficiency.
Battery health plays a crucial role in performance over time. Older batteries may not hold a charge as effectively, causing fast drain even with moderate use. Monitoring battery health can help identify when replacement becomes necessary to maintain device performance.
Common Causes Of Fast Battery Drain
Battery drain on an iPhone often stems from various settings and features. Identifying these causes can help users conserve power.
Background App Refresh
Background App Refresh enables apps to update content even when they’re not actively in use. This feature can lead to rapid battery drain as multiple apps consume energy simultaneously. Users can disable this option for non-essential apps to enhance battery performance. Adjusting settings for specific applications can directly improve energy efficiency. Regularly monitoring which apps refresh in the background offers greater control over battery usage.
Location Services
Location Services tracks the phone’s geographic positioning, allowing apps to function optimally. Constant use of this feature significantly impacts battery life, especially when numerous apps access location data frequently. Setting location access to “While Using” helps reduce energy consumption. Users should review and modify permissions for apps that don’t require constant location tracking. Turning off Location Services for less critical applications aids in preserving battery charge effectively.
Screen Brightness
Screen brightness contributes to battery usage more than many users realize. Higher brightness levels require more power, leading to quicker battery depletion. Setting brightness to a lower level or enabling auto-brightness can help extend battery life. Additionally, switching on Low Power Mode reduces brightness while conserving energy. Employing these adjustments creates a noticeable impact on overall battery performance. Users can also opt for dark mode, which decreases power usage on OLED displays.
App Usage And Its Impact
App usage significantly influences how quickly an iPhone battery drains. Understanding this impact can help users manage their devices more effectively.
Resource-Intensive Applications
Resource-intensive applications consume more power due to their processing demands. Games and video streaming apps often drain the battery rapidly during use. Social media applications also use significant resources, especially with auto-playing videos. Users can check battery usage statistics in Settings to identify which apps are most demanding. Closing these apps when not in use can help mitigate the drain. Limiting background activity for high-power usage apps further enhances battery longevity.
Push Notifications
Push notifications create constant communication between apps and the device, leading to noticeable battery depletion. Each notification requires the device to wake up, consuming energy with every alert. Many users find it beneficial to limit notifications for non-essential applications. Altering notification settings provides users control over when and how they receive updates. Reducing notifications can lead to significant battery improvements throughout the day. Prioritizing necessary notifications ensures essential communications without excessive battery drain.
iPhone Settings To Check
Checking specific iPhone settings can significantly impact battery performance. Users can optimize battery use by making several adjustments.
Battery Usage Stats
Battery usage statistics provide valuable insights into which apps consume the most energy. He or she can access this information by navigating to Settings, then Battery. This section shows a breakdown of battery consumption for each app over the last 24 hours or the last few days. Identifying resource-intensive applications helps users manage their usage effectively. Closing demanding apps when not in use can conserve energy significantly. Customizing app settings based on their battery usage stats often leads to improved overall battery longevity.
Low Power Mode
Low Power Mode serves as a practical solution for extending battery life. Activating this feature limits background processes, reduces screen brightness, and disables mail fetch, among other adjustments. Users can find this option under Settings, then Battery. When activated, it automatically reduces power consumption, ensuring that the device lasts longer when battery levels are critically low. Utilizing Low Power Mode during peak usage times, such as travel or long workdays, offers an effective way to maintain battery health without frequent recharging.
